In this role, you have the opportunity to
be responsible for ensuring that the engineering practices across all global development programs in CT/AMI Business are executed with world-class quality. The role requires to influence the practices of the CT/AMI organization across the whole product lifecycle, shaping clear vision of development practices and working with other members of the global R&D Management Team to ensure that the work practices and competence in their teams supports this vision.
in this role you will be leading a team of professionals in multiple R&D sites and drive competence development, process improvement and achievement of product quality.
You are responsible for
Creating a north-star vision of how good engineering practices leading to world-class quality look like
Operationalizing the vision into an improvement program for the whole R&D organization globally
Leading a global team of professionals that are together executing the improvement plans
Globally responsible for the achieving the product quality KPIs on portfolio level (cost of non-quality, complaint rate)
Working in close relation with Q&R to ensure compliance to design controls and ability to represent R&D in external and internal audits
Understand external factors including: Regulatory, Customers, Competition, and Industry trends
Drives functional excellence including: Professionalism in domain expertise, Building up of strong, innovative teams, World class productivity, Promote domain knowledge, system thinking, and customer understanding
Enables process management including: Support for all global initiatives, Prioritization of team goals, Enable adequate coverage for deliverables, Build and promote strong processes, Drives accountability across the team
Exemplifies global thinking including: Promoting openness to learning things and leverage others’ capabilities, Sharing capabilities across global locations, Building an environment of trust
You are a part of
Global R&D Management Team of CT/AMI
To succeed in this role, you should have the following skills and experience
Master’s degree in Engineering or related discipline.
Deep knowledge and experience in system engineering, product and SW quality, design controls and reliability
10+ years of experience working as an Engineer or in a similar field.
3+ years of experience as a R&D group leader or equivalent.
Experience in a regulated / process-oriented environment such as medical device development
Experience with imaging systems preferred
Experience managing teams in multiple locations
Strong influencing and communication skills, ability to work with all seniority levels and manage internal/external stack-holders
Business proficiency in English
